Famagusta vs Nueve De Julio Climate & Distance Between

Argentina flag
  • The distance between Famagusta, Cyprus and Nueve De Julio, Argentina is approximately 12,557 km or 7,803 mi.
  • To reach Famagusta in this distance one would set out from Nueve De Julio bearing 62.3°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Famagusta bearing 61.8° or ENE .
  • Famagusta has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Nueve De Julio has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Famagusta is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ome whereas Nueve De Julio is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 2.7 °C (4.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.7 °C (4.9°F) more in Famagusta.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 650.2 mm (25.6 in) less which is equivalent to 650.2 l/m² (15.96 US gal/ft²) or 6,502,000 l/ha (695,107 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.1° higher in Famagusta than in Nueve De Julio.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12.2%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 0.3°C (0.5°F) higher.
